注册 登录
编程论坛 SQL Server论坛

如何调用其它数据库中的数据?

xu2000 发布于 2006-10-24 21:20, 710 次点击
假设我有两个数据库,b1,b2,分别有一张相同的表,a。
我想将b2中的a表数据插入到b1的a表中。如何写?
如果是两种不同的数据库能否做到?比如一个是oracle一个是sql server。
2 回复
#2
LouisXIV2006-10-24 21:47
假设我有两个数据库,b1,b2,分别有一张相同的表,a。
我想将b2中的a表数据插入到b1的a表中。如何写?
-----------------------------------------

--假设表的拥有者为dbo

insert into b1.dbo.a
select * from b2.dbo.a




如果是两种不同的数据库能否做到?比如一个是oracle一个是sql server。
-------------------------------------------

自行查看Book Online的Opendatasource语法
#3
xu20002006-10-24 21:49
thank you
1